Just a three hour drive from Cape Town at the foothills of the arid Cederberg Mountains lies the elegant oasis of Bushmans Kloof: one of the Western Cape’s hidden gems. Boasting over 200 bird and animal species including a variety of antelope and one of the largest private herds of Cape Mountain Zebra, enjoy guided sunset nature drives, picturesque cycling trails and scenic hikes. Canoe or take a dip in the crystal clear pools of the Boonties Kloof River, try your hand at fishing or archery, learn more of the 130 fascinating rock art sites located here and pamper yourself with a relaxing spa treatment. Dining at Bushmans Kloof is an experience in itself, with gourmet food and wine lovingly paired in the fine dining restaurant and traditional bush cuisine served alfresco under the stars in the spectacular cliffside dining location, Embers.
Please note: No children 7 & under.

Rooms
Luxury Room: overlooking landscaped gardens from a private patio.
Deluxe Room: beautifully designed with a lounge area.
Niven Family Deluxe Room: boasts two bedrooms and a large private terrace, ideal for families and small groups.
Villas,Suites
Suite: spacious with a separate living area and a private terrace.
Riverside Supreme Suite: overlooks the Boontjies River and boasts three private terraces, a lounge, and a private heated pool.
Cederberg House: generously spacious with a private bar, heated pool, and living area.
